New Book: Reading Away The Hours

Reading Away The HoursReading Away The HoursLazarus Thoth went away for the summer, fell into a good book…and we haven’t seen him since.

From Brandon Scott, author of many of our Friday Fiction posts and review articles, comes a new horror novel about one boy’s descent into his own timeline and other dimensions. Will Lazarus be able to escape the strange man made of bugs that taunts him? Will he fall to dust like other versions of himself? And just what exactly is in that red soup?

For fans of cosmic horror and mind-bending surreal stories, the book is available in both Kindle and paperback. Pick up a copy today and try not to lose yourself too much in the story.
